Announcement Chinese Singing Contest in Latin America and the Caribbean 2025
“We sing with Nature”

CLEC Foundation – Regional Office for Latin America and the Caribbean
Cooperation Center for International Chinese Language Teaching for Latin America and the Caribbean
1. Objective and theme
The CLEC Foundation – Regional Office for Latin America and the Caribbean announces this contest to promote the learning of Chinese through singing, a playful and effective tool that perfects pronunciation, stimulates creativity and strengthens cultural ties, inviting the community to sing in Chinese and celebrate nature.
The theme of the Contest is: “We Sing with Nature”

2. Participants
- Chinese language students from any educational institution in Latin America and the Caribbean.
- A valid student certificate (2025) must be attached. It must be signed by the head of the Chinese language teaching institution where they are located, in addition to indicating the level of Chinese learning (basic – intermediate – advanced). Certificates from previous years will not be accepted.
- Participants who are Chinese nationals must present permanent or long-term residence permite in their country of residence.
- Under 18 years of age: send authorization signed by legal guardian.
- Participation can be individual or group. If it is a group, only 1 member (representative) must submit the form and all required materials, in addition to having the authorization of participation of the members. If selected, they will receive 1 prize per group.
3. Categories (choose one)
- Performance of a song in Chinese related to nature. The information of the song must be included: title, artist.
• The evaluation will be based on: introduction in Chinese language, pronunciation, intonation, staging.
- Chinese adaptation of a Latin American song on a natural theme.
• Adaptation of a song from Latin America and the Caribbean into the Chinese language. The information of the original song must be included: title, artist.
•Accompaniment music can be used in the performance, may use a backing track provided no original vocals remain; otherwise the platform will remove the video, otherwise, the online publishing platform will remove the video.
• The evaluation will be based on: introduction in Chinese language, intonation, pronunciation and translation, staging, adaptation of the song.
- Original composition in Chinese whose content highlights nature or its protection.
• Composition of a song in the Chinese language. The information of the song must be included: title, artist.
• The evaluation will be based on: introduction in Chinese language, intonation, pronunciation, coherence, staging, composition of the song.
